Cost of memory care in Hickory Haven, VA

The average cost of senior living in Hickory Haven is $5,077 per month. Cheaper nearby regions include Petersburg, VA with an average of $4,325 per month.

What is memory care?

 Memory care supports the unique needs of seniors with Alzheimer’s and dementia. Memory care communities provide enhanced security, dementia therapies, and spaces designed to prevent wandering. Services in memory care facilities often include:

  • Medication management
  • Memory-enhancing activities
  • Help with personal care
  • Mobility assistance
  • 24-hour care and supervision
